>Scrapheap Challenge returns today in the UK for a new series on
>Channel4, as big as ever, below are the air times for the first two
>shows plus the date/times for 6 shows from previous series that are
>currently air in the early hours :-
>
>Sunday 18/09/2005 at 17:35
>
>Robert Llewellyn and Lisa Rogers present the scrapyard-based
>technological challenge show. In this first of a new series, a trio of
>forklift truck drivers from Kent take on three army helicopter pilots
>from the Home Counties in a quest to build underwater cars.
>
>-------------------------------------------------------------------
>
>Sunday 25/09/2005 at 17:30
>
>Robert Llewellyn and Lisa Rogers present the scrapyard-based
>technological challenge show. The Lumbering Jacks, a trio of tree
>fellers from Wales, take on the Haggis Bashers, three diving fanatics
>from the Firth of Forth. They must build vehicles capable of chopping
>their way through a range of extremely tough targets in just ten hours.
